Battery undetected on my Toshiba M300 Laptop.

Featured Replies

All of a sudden my laptop is not detecting the battery. There is a light with a battery icon which should usually be lit up but is isnt now. And when I check the power setting it says that the battery remaining is N/A (as it thinks there is no battery)

 

 

 

When I unplug my laptop from the AC power the laptop still stays on so surely the battery is working but isnt being detected. Also when I unplug it from AC power the laptop still thinks it is using AC power. Hope anyone can help & solve this issue as my laptop is very important for me to use around the house and at school using the battery.

 

 

 

My laptop will not come on from standby/hibernate or being turned off when there is no AC cord plugged in. I've uploaded some images in hope someone can solve my issue. Thanks.

 

 

 

When I took this picture, the AC adapter was not plugged in so technically my laptop should be running on its battery but it wont detect it for some reason:
